Local Libertarian gains City Council seat.
The past few posts have been about the campaign of Doug Burlison for the Springfield, Missouri City Council race.Tonight, that battle was won. Doug beat an entrenched incumbent with more resources. And now, the third-largest city in Missouri now has a Libertarian in its City Council.
